I’m seeing a few comments stating weights would be better. Weights would be great! I would highly recommend combining weights and yoga and don’t forget some cardio. I know it’s a lot but just one day one thing at a time. I am complimented on my posture frequently (it’s an amazing compliment), and it’s all due to weights and yoga. With weights, I’d suggest focusing on compound lifts like squats, deadlifts, bench press, and overhead press. If you can, get some coaching to learn proper form… or google it that’s what I did. As a male instructor I would not consider this appropriate for someone I didn’t know. Only if I knew the person well and knew they were ok with it or I specifically asked them. The first rule of hands on adjustments is to never do so for yourself, but only in a way that clearly benefits the student.
